摘要伴随着网络的出现、发展、推广和展现模式的多样化,特别是自2008年后3G网络在中国的推行,4G和wifi无线网络的普及度的提高和应用率也随之呈现指数型快速增长模式,各种多样的移动终端也随之而产生并大肆推广应用,包括各种通讯设备,诸如:智能手机、平板电脑、笔记本等多种设备。27797
因为计算机和网络行业的快速发展,网络带宽的不断提高,人们对于网络的作用面也有所增加,流媒体在这样的时代背景下诞生了,它的产生给人们的生活方式带来的巨大的改变,通过流媒体技术,并依靠其独自所提供的通信协议,人们可以在网上观看热门视频的直播,可以网络视频,开展视频会议,方便了人们的沟通方式,增进了人们的感情。本课题意在研究在VLC软件基础上搭建流媒体播放器平台。
毕业论文关键词:流媒体技术、VLC、通信协议
Development of streaming media player based on VLC
ABSTRACT:With the advent of the Internet, development, promotion, and in order to showing the pattern of persification, in particular the implementation of 3G networks in China since 2008, the increase rate of popularity and application of 4G and wifi wireless network also will exhibit exponential fast growth mode, a variety of perse mobile terminals also will produce and vigorously promote the application, including communications equipment, such as: smart phones, tablet PCs, notebooks and other equipment.
Because of the rapid development of computer and networking industry, network bandwidth continues to improve, people for action on network also increased, streaming in this background was born, it produced a huge change to people's way of life brings by streaming media technology, and rely on its own communication protocol provided, people can watch the popular video webcast can be online video, conduct video conferencing, to facilitate the way people communicate, promote people's feelings. This paper is intended to study to build streaming media player VLC software platform based on.
Keywords:Streaming media technology, VLC, communication protocol.
目录
第一章 绪论    1
1.1课题背景    1
1.2研究要求    2
第二章 流媒体概述    3
2.1 流媒体的定义    3
2.2 流媒体国内外研究现状    4
2.3 流媒体实现环节    5
2.3.1 制作环节    5
2.3.2 发布环节    5
2.3.3 传输环节    5
2.3.4 播放环节    5
2.4 流媒体技术原理    5
2.5 流媒体技术的应用    6
2.5.1视频点播    6
2.5.2 Internet直播    7
2.5.3 远程教育    7
2.5.4视频会议    7
2.6 流媒体传输协议    8
2.6.1 RTP实时传输协议    8
2.6.2 RTCP实时传输控制协议    9
2.6.3 RTSP实时流协议    9
第三章  VLC源码研究和分析    11
3.1 设计原理    11
3.2  VLC特性    11
3.3  VlC开发依赖项    11
3.4  VlC提供的接口    11
3.5  VLC架构及流程分析    15
3.5.1 源码结构    15
3.5.2 基础概念    16
3.5.3 架构综述    17
3.5.4 流程分析    18
第四章 基于 libVLC库流媒体播放器设计    25
4.1 libVLC介绍    25
4.1.1 基本源文件所在目录及其子目录    25
4.1.2 模块部份    25
上一篇:菜谱营养成分分析系统设计
下一篇:C#+sqlserver企业人事管理系统设计

Android手机考勤平台的设计与实现

基于android的环境信息管理系统设计

java+mysql班级评优系统的设计实现

Python+mysql宠物领养平台的设计与实现

ASP.NET飞翔租贷汽车公司信...

基于激光超声检测金属材...

多频激励下典型非线性系统的振动特性研究

浅论职工思想政治工作茬...

基于Joomla平台的计算机学院网站设计与开发

STC89C52单片机NRF24L01的无线病房呼叫系统设计

上海居民的社会参与研究

酵母菌发酵生产天然香料...

浅谈高校行政管理人员的...

从政策角度谈黑龙江對俄...

提高教育质量,构建大學生...

AES算法GPU协处理下分组加...

压疮高危人群的标准化中...